What’s proposed

The development will consist of alterations and modifications to the existing building as follows: (1) The demolition of the existing compromised third floor accommodation in the roof and the construction of a replacement contemporary glazed structure over two levels, facing and setback from Talbot Street, resulting in a building of five storey including ground floor. (2) The provision of 5 no. one bedroom apartments on the site: (a) The reconfiguration of the existing three bedroom apartment at second and third floor (attic) to provide one bedroom apartments at second and third floor; (b) Replacement of the compromised third floor; (c) Provision of a new fourth floor one bedroom apartment; (d) The construction of a new one bedroom duplex apartment to the rear, on the existing rear flat roof at first floor level; e) Minor modifications to the rear elevation of the existing first floor one bedroom apartment. (3) Provision of private terraces and balconies to the residential units. (4) Demolition of the rear return and replacement with new single storey link corridor. (5) All associated site works

2615/21 is a planning application to Dublin City Council for the development will consist of alterations and modifications to the existing building, received on 19 Apr 2021; permission was granted on 11 Jun 2021.
